I have suffered from this for 2 years, along with several of my neighbors..gnats are a big issue here...they (and their eggs) are all over the fruits and veggies in the markets...my freinds and I have experimented with everything.first some things mentioned above not to do...then a list of things that do work...
Do not bathe in cider or apple vinegar, do not put it on your scalp, it is a temporary fix for the itch etc. but the gnats love it and are attracted to it and the eggs will live in it. Instead pour some small bowls of cider vinegar (I currently have 4 around my apt.) add a couple of drops of dish detergent and put them around the kitchen , bathroom and areas where you spend a lot of time,,,gnats go in the bowl and the soap prevents them from getting out , refresh it every few days.
